Early Life and Career Beginnings
Graham Bayne was born on August 22, 1979, in Kirkcaldy, United Kingdom. From a young age, he showed a passion for football and began playing for local teams in his hometown. His talent and dedication soon caught the attention of scouts, and he was offered a spot in the youth academy of a professional club.
